Crispy Zucchini Chips

Ingredients

Scale

23 Medium Zucchini

1 tbsp Olive Oil

1/2 tsp Garlic Powder

1/4 tsp Onion Powder

1/4 tsp Salt (or to taste)

Pinch Black Pepper (or to taste)

2 tbsp Optional: Grated Parmesan Cheese


Instructions

1. 1. Preheat your oven to 225°F (107°C). Line two large baking sheets with parchment paper for easy cleanup.

2. 2. Wash and thinly slice the zucchini. Aim for slices about 1/16 to 1/8 inch thick. Use a mandoline for the most consistent, crispy zucchini chips.

3. 3. Lay the zucchini slices on paper towels. Blot them thoroughly with more paper towels to remove as much moisture as possible. This is crucial for truly crispy zucchini chips.

4. 4. In a large bowl, toss the dried zucchini slices with olive oil,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. If using, add the Parmesan cheese now. Ensure every slice is lightly coated.

5. 5. Arrange the seasoned zucchini slices in a single layer on the prepared baking sheets. Do not overcrowd the pan; give them space to crisp up. You might need to use more than two sheets.

6. 6. Bake for 45 minutes, then carefully flip each zucchini chip. Continue baking for another 30-45 minutes, or until the crispy zucchini chips are golden brown and perfectly crisp.

7. 7. Remove from the oven and let them cool on the baking sheets. They will become even crispier as they cool. Enjoy your homemade crispy zucchini chips!
